Link-up puts area on line

From the Lancashire Evening Telegraph, first published Monday 20th Oct 1997.

TWO firms have linked up together to put East Lancashire on the line.

Call handling firm Interactive Connections has invested more than £30,000 in a state-of-the-art telephone system from Blackburn based Abbey Telecom..

The Glenfield Park-based company handles calls on behalf of businesses ranging from blue chip companies to one-man firms.

The new system, the most sophisticated ever installed by Abbey Telecom, will be able to cope with up to 6,000 calls a day.
